Here are the top 10 stories across the country.

1. Jonathan denies linking late Buhari to Boko Haram

Former President Goodluck Jonathan has denied that he linked his successor, the late Muhammadu Buhari, to Boko Haram.Read more

2. Omisore joins Osun governorship race

A chieftain of the All Progressives Congress (APC), Senator Iyiola Omisore, has formally announced his intention to contest the 2026 governorship election in Osun State.Read more

3. ‘Stop the lies’, Presidential aide reacts to U.S. Senator’s claims of Christian persecution in Nigeria

The Nigerian Presidency, has criticized United States Senator Ted Cruz for alleging that Nigerian officials are complicit in, or indifferent to, the killing of Christians by Islamist militants.Read more

4. Police yet to receive Court Order halting tinted-glass permit enforcement

The Nigeria Police Force has stated that it has not yet been formally served with the Federal High Court order directing it to suspend the enforcement of tinted-glass permits.Read more

5. Nigerian govt says tax reforms target accountability, not the poor

Chairman of the Presidential Fiscal Policy and Tax Reforms Committee, Taiwo Oyedele, has stated that more than 90 percent of operators in Nigeria’s informal sector lack the financial capacity to pay taxes.Read more

6. APC boasts South-West will not abandon Tinubu in 2027

The All Progressives Congress (APC) in Lagos State has expressed optimism that the people of the South-West would not abandon President Bola Tinubu in 2027.Read more

7. Nigerian govt launches new index to deepen transparency in MDAs

The Bureau of Public Service Reforms (BPSR) has unveiled the 2025 edition of its Transparency and Integrity Index (TII), which aims to promote accountability, openness, and ethical conduct across Ministries, Departments, and Agencies (MDAs).Read more

8. From Mogul to Inmate: Puff Daddy sentenced to 50 months in prostitution scandal

For decades, Sean “Puff Daddy” Combs embodied the image of unstoppable success—a hip-hop mogul, fashion trailblazer, and entrepreneur whose influence extended far beyond music.Read more

9. Otti assures of Nnamdi Kanu’s release soon after meeting with President Tinubu

Abia State Governor, Dr. Alex Otti, has expressed optimism that Nnamdi Kanu, the detained leader of the proscribed Indigenous People of Biafra (IPOB), will soon be released from custody.Read more

10. Arsenal, Man Utd secure clean sheet wins in Premier League

Arsenal, Manchester and Tottenham Hotspur all secured wins in the Premier League on Saturday.Read more
